Microsoft is trying to cut down on the resources Windows 11 uses, including the RAM requirement and even Copilot AI, in various Windows experiences. The goal: a leaner, more responsive Windows.
'As part of this, we are reducing unnecessary Copilot entry points,' Microsoft's President for Windows and Devices Pavan Davuluri says.
